This apparatus is a collection of tools used to pressurize the intake system of a turbocharged or supercharged engine. It serves to identify breaches in the system’s sealed environment. For example, the kit might include various-sized adapters to fit different intake pipes, a pressure gauge to monitor the system’s pressure, and a pressure regulator to control the input of compressed air.

The value of using such equipment lies in its ability to pinpoint inefficiencies within the forced induction system. Undetected escapes of pressurized air can lead to reduced engine power, decreased fuel economy, and potential damage to engine components. Historically, mechanics relied on visual and auditory clues to detect leaks, but this method was often inaccurate and time-consuming. The advent of pressure testing provided a more reliable and efficient solution.

A method of evaluating auditory function bypasses the typical air conduction pathway. Instead, it introduces sound vibrations directly to the inner ear through the skull. For instance, a small device placed against the mastoid bone behind the ear emits vibrations, stimulating the cochlea and allowing an individual to perceive sound, even with certain outer or middle ear impairments.

This assessment is valuable in differentiating between sensorineural and conductive hearing loss. By isolating the inner ear’s response, clinicians can determine if the hearing deficit originates in the outer or middle ear, or if it stems from damage to the inner ear or auditory nerve. Historically, this type of evaluation has aided in the diagnosis of various auditory conditions and guiding appropriate treatment strategies.

The specific collection vessel utilized for a basic metabolic panel (BMP) blood draw is crucial for maintaining sample integrity and ensuring accurate laboratory results. These tubes, identifiable by their color-coded tops, contain additives that either prevent blood clotting or facilitate specific analytical processes. The color coding system is a standardized convention that allows phlebotomists and laboratory personnel to quickly identify the appropriate tube for a given test. For instance, a serum separator tube, often with a red or gold top, may be used to allow the blood to clot before separation of the serum. Other tubes, such as those with lavender tops containing EDTA, prevent clotting to allow for whole blood analysis. Improper selection of the tube can lead to erroneous test results and require a redraw.

The accurate collection of a BMP is paramount in diagnostics and patient care. The BMP provides a snapshot of a patient’s metabolic status, assessing kidney function, electrolyte balance, blood sugar levels, and acid/base balance. Therefore, the integrity of the blood sample directly impacts the reliability of the information gleaned from the panel. Historically, variations in collection methods and tube types led to inconsistencies in test results across different laboratories. The adoption of a standardized color-coding system for blood collection tubes has significantly improved the accuracy and reliability of laboratory testing. This standardization minimizes pre-analytical errors, contributing to better patient outcomes.

The assessment of blue light filtering capabilities involves evaluating the degree to which a screen or lens mitigates the transmission of high-energy visible (HEV) light, often associated with digital devices. This evaluation can be performed through spectrophotometric analysis, which measures the spectral transmittance of the material, or through subjective user testing, gauging perceived reductions in eye strain and visual fatigue. For example, a screen protector marketed with blue light reduction features would undergo testing to quantify the percentage of blue light blocked across a specific wavelength range (typically 400-450 nm).

The significance of effectively limiting exposure to HEV light stems from concerns regarding its potential impact on circadian rhythms and long-term ocular health. Reduced exposure may contribute to improved sleep patterns and a decrease in digital eye strain symptoms. Historically, concerns about blue light emanated from studies linking prolonged screen use to these adverse effects, leading to the development and subsequent appraisal of solutions aimed at minimizing its influence. The value lies in its potential to moderate the negative effects associated with modern digital lifestyles.
